Tips and Tricks for Artists: Empowering Your Digital Presence

1. Craft a Captivating Brand Story**

Your brand story is the narrative that connects your art with your audience. Take time to craft a compelling story that resonates with your target market, highlighting the inspiration behind your work and the unique value you bring to the art world.

2. Embrace the Power of Visual Storytelling**

In the digital realm, visuals reign supreme. Invest in high-quality photography and videography to showcase your artwork in its most captivating form. Engage your audience with eye-catching visuals that evoke emotions and leave a lasting impression.

3. Engage with Your Audience**

Social media is a two-way street. Don't just post content; actively engage with your followers by responding to comments, asking questions, and encouraging discussions. Foster a sense of community around your art, creating a loyal and engaged following.

4. Leverage the Power of Email Marketing**

Email marketing remains a powerful tool for nurturing relationships and promoting your art. Build an email list, segment your audience, and craft targeted email campaigns that provide value and keep your subscribers engaged.

5. Collaborate with Influencers**

Partner with influencers in your niche to expand your reach and gain credibility. Collaborations can take various forms, from product reviews to joint projects. Choose influencers whose values align with your brand and who can effectively promote your art to their followers.

Step-by-Step Guide to Digital Marketing for Artists

1. Define Your Target Audience**

Identify the specific audience you want to reach with your art. Consider their demographics, interests, and online behavior. This will help you tailor your content and marketing strategies to resonate with them effectively.

2. Create a Content Calendar**

Plan your content in advance to ensure regular engagement with your audience. Create a content calendar that outlines the type of content you will publish, the platforms you will use, and the frequency of your posts.

3. Build a Strong Social Media Presence**

Establish a presence on the social media platforms where your target audience is active. Create engaging content, interact with your followers, and run targeted advertising campaigns to grow your following.

4. Optimize Your Website for Search**

Make sure your website is optimized for search engines so that potential customers can easily find you online. Use relevant keywords in your content, meta tags, and image alt tags.

5. Run Paid Advertising Campaigns**

Consider running targeted paid advertising campaigns on platforms like Google AdWords and Facebook Ads to reach a wider audience and promote your artwork specifically.

Helpful Tables

Table 1: Key Social Media Platforms for Artists

Platform Audience Key Features
Instagram Visual-oriented Image and video sharing, stories, reels
Facebook Diverse audience Newsfeed, groups, events, live streaming
Twitter News and real-time updates Microblogging, hashtags, retweets
LinkedIn Professional networking Business profiles, content sharing, job opportunities
Pinterest Visual discovery Image sharing, boards, shopping

Table 2: Email Marketing Metrics to Track

Metric Definition
Open rate Percentage of emails opened by subscribers
Click-through rate Percentage of email recipients who clicked a link in the email
Conversion rate Percentage of click-throughs that resulted in a desired action (e.g., purchase)
Bounce rate Percentage of emails that were undelivered
Unsubscribe rate Percentage of subscribers who unsubscribed from the email list

Table 3: Content Ideas for Artists

Content Type Examples
Blog posts Artist interviews, art tutorials, studio updates
Videos Time-lapse of the creative process, behind-the-scenes footage, artist Q&A
Podcasts Interviews with other artists, discussions on art trends, virtual walkthroughs of exhibitions
Social media posts Image teasers of artwork, announcements of upcoming shows, artist inspiration
Email newsletters Exclusive content, subscriber-only discounts, updates on new releases
